Rice Pet Clinic is seeking a Certified Veterinary Technician to join our team!
Location: 111 West County Road C., Little Canada, MN 55117
Located just north of downtown St. Paul, MN, Rice Pet Clinic has been serving the area's dog and cat needs since 1963. We are dedicated to creating a positive and welcoming experience for our clients, patients, and staff. Our team is seeking a skilled, full-time Certified Veterinary Technician who enjoys playing a critical role in the lives of our patients and the hospital's culture. We strive to provide a positive working environment that empowers our team members to learn, grow, and have fun while providing the healthcare our patients need.
Clinic's leadership is committed to providing a healthy professional-personal balance, and a positive culture of growth as we love to teach and are searching for those excited to learn. Our team members are teachers and learners who work collaboratively and share their knowledge to enhance each other’s growth, interests, skills, and expand your capabilities. We value the unique skills that each individual employee can add to our team.
Hospital Hours and Shift: The hospital is open Monday-Friday 7:30am-6pm and closed on weekends. Shift will be 4 days a week, no weekends or on-call hours.
Compensation: $21-26/hour

The Certified Veterinary Technician provides leadership and training to the medical support staff in the operation of a small animal facility in accordance with hospital policy and procedures and provides medical care to patients as allowed in the veterinary practice act. The Certified Veterinary Technician will be able to communicate effectively with team members and clients and have great attention to detail and organizational abilities.
